Context: the N+1 fix in Queryloom 3.2 routes plugin resolvers through a shared batching account. If that account locks (usually after repeated schema-introspection failures), all plugin dataloaders fall back to per-row queries and latency spikes. Plugin authors should not create a replacement account; batching quotas are bound to the original. Recover it via queryloom admin restore-batcher from any authorized shell. The command prompts once for the account's recovery passphrase, which is recorded below.

unlock words, bawef-kahap: sorax-sorir-quenys-aldok

Handing off the Dunmere release. Main open item: flaky DNS resolution on the resolver pool behind the Copperline edge — retries mask it but deploy health checks intermittently fail. Workaround: pin the deploy agent to the secondary resolver until infra ships the patch. Nothing else blocking. You'll need to re-sign the hotfix bundle when infra's fix lands; current deploy key is below.

release key, kafog-tajog: bky13_KpX8yjD5wzaFq

Quarterly Planning Note — Annual Billing Shift

Hi sales leads — quick update from Fernhollow HQ. Starting next quarter we're steering all new Glimmerdash accounts to annual billing. Monthly stays available as a fallback, but comp plans will favour annual from day one. Training decks land Friday. Existing renewals are unaffected for now. The confidential context on why is noted just below.

board note of bagap-kagup: The western region missed its Ulamir quota by 9.6 percent last quarter. Lamysax Foods plans to raise the Quenvan list price by 10.5 percent in October. The finance team signed off on a budget of $75.1 million for Project Quenmir. The renewal with Beliusax Group closes at $358.3 million a year, 29.2 percent above the last contract.

Ticket: Config drift on ExportOwl timezone handling. Staging and prod disagree again — staging renders report exports in account-local time, prod still pins everything to UTC, so QA keeps signing off on behavior customers never see. Pretty sure someone hand-edited prod during the Kestrel incident and never backported it. Proposing we make staging match prod, then change both deliberately. For reference at the sync, prod's current values are below.

config for yahof-tajop:
zorath:
  pin: 7493
  metrics_host: metrics.zorath.tolvaqsys.internal
  tenant: praiel
  seal: seal_fd9cd4f1